Understanding the Legal Framework
Unlike some countries where online gambling is a free-for-all, France maintains a tight grip on the industry. The Autorité Nationale des Jeux (ANJ) oversees licensing and compliance, ensuring operators meet strict standards. However, this doesn’t mean the market is devoid of controversy or complexity. The restrictions can sometimes feel like trying to play poker with one hand tied behind your back.
What’s Allowed and What’s Not?
French law permits online sports betting, horse racing, and poker but draws the line at online casino games such as slots and roulette. This selective approach leaves a gap that many offshore sites eagerly fill, though playing on these platforms carries its own risks. Popular Games Among French Players
Despite the legal limitations, French gamblers have developed preferences that reflect both tradition and innovation. Poker remains a staple, with tournaments and cash games attracting a dedicated following. Sports betting, especially on football and rugby, also commands significant attention. Meanwhile, the allure of slots and table games continues to pull players toward international sites.
- Poker: Texas Hold’em and Omaha variants dominate the scene.
- Sports Betting: Football, rugby, and cycling are top choices.
- Horse Racing: Pari-mutuel betting remains popular.
- Slots and Table Games: Mostly accessed through offshore platforms.

Payment Methods and Withdrawal Times
Handling money in the online casino world can sometimes feel like trying to cash a check in a foreign country—complicated and slow. French players benefit from a range of payment options, but the choice often depends on the platform’s licensing and partnerships.
| Payment Method | Typical Processing Time | Availability in France | Notes |
|---|---|---|---|
| Credit/Debit Cards | Instant deposits; 2-5 days withdrawals | Widely accepted | Standard option, but withdrawals can be slow |
| e-Wallets (Skrill, Neteller) | Instant deposits; 24-48 hours withdrawals | Common on offshore sites | Faster withdrawals, but not always available on licensed French sites |
| Bank Transfers | 3-7 days | Available but slow | Reliable but not ideal for quick cashouts |
| Cryptocurrencies | Minutes to hours | Rare on French-licensed platforms | Popular offshore, but regulatory status is murky |
